小编eve*_*sto的帖子

Google reCAPTCHA v2如何在幕后工作?

这篇文章是指Google ReCaptcha v2(不是最新版本)

最近谷歌推出了一个简化的"验证码"验证系统(视频),使用户只需点击它即可通过"验证码".

但是,如何通过点击将机器人与人区分开来?

根据这个答案,(假设一个类似的实现),首先"recaptcha"生成一个隐藏的密钥,并将其附加到一个隐藏的输入元素,并懒惰地呈现一个复选框(不是一个实际的复选框,input但a div)具有相同的密钥,单击时,向Google后端服务器发送异步请求(XHR),将其标记为有效的验证密钥(即在提交表单时必须验证的密钥).

但是为什么机器人不能自动点击(至少是基于浏览器的机器人)?

这怎么可行?

captcha recaptcha

296
推荐指数
3
解决办法
12万
查看次数

onEndEditing和onBlur之间的区别?

React Native有一个TextInput组件来接受用户输入,我对它们之间的区别感兴趣

onEndEditing (callback that is called when text input ends)

的onblur (callback that is called when the text input is blurred)

是否有一个只有onBlur无法解决的场景,何时onEndEditing有用?

react-native

34
推荐指数
2
解决办法
2万
查看次数

如何反应原生作品?

有人可以解释原生作用的反应吗?

找到了很多关于入门,组件使用,导出模块的好文章..但是,

关于本机如何反应的谷歌搜索并没有真正帮助,但本文http://tadeuzagallo.com/blog/react-native-bridge解释了如何导出本机模块以及当javascript调用它们时会发生什么.

..我仍然觉得很难理解(作为一个javascript开发)这样的事情,如何首先渲染发生在屏幕上,这3个线程的功能是什么以及它们如何相互通信,这个javascript事件循环是什么,为什么我们是否需要批量调用以及如何批量调用等...

有人可以在javascript开发人员视角分享文章/解释吗?

谢谢!

react-native

12
推荐指数
1
解决办法
4493
查看次数

根据密度过滤数组

我有一个样本图,如下面的..,我用数组X中的(x,y)值集合绘制.

http://bubblebird.com/images/t.png

如您所见,图像的峰值密度在4000到5100之间

我的确切问题是,我可以通过编程方式找到图表最密集的范围吗?
ie .. 使用Array X如何找到此图密集的范围?
对于这个数组,它将是4000 - 5100.

为简单起见,假设该阵列只有一个密集区域.
感谢你能推荐一个伪代码/代码.

php python arrays algorithm filter

8
推荐指数
1
解决办法
300
查看次数

如何在 spring boot 中启用 freemarker 模板的热刷新?

我正在寻找在 spring 引导框架上启用ftl 文件的热刷新,以便对 ftl 文件的更改不需要重新启动应用程序。我曾尝试通过 application.properties 进行以下设置,

spring.freemarker.cache=false
spring.freemarker.template_update_delay=0
Run Code Online (Sandbox Code Playgroud)

但仍然没有得到它。

如何通过应用程序属性启用它?

谢谢!

spring freemarker spring-boot

6
推荐指数
1
解决办法
5627
查看次数

如何在scrollView中显示相邻的卡?

我试图在反应本机中实现一个swiper,其中卡片水平排列,用户可以向左/向右滑动以查看来自相邻边缘的下一张卡片.

与此类似的东西http://www.idangero.us/swiper/#.VmFqdeN95E4

我有一个scrollView,每张卡片宽度等于设备宽度,因此每张卡片都可以刷卡以显示下一张/上一张卡片.

但是如何在相同的视点中显示相邻的卡?

scrollView中是否有任何道具来实现这一目标?(如果使用pagingEnabled,则使用snapToInterval和snapToAlignment不顺利)

react-native

3
推荐指数
1
解决办法
2254
查看次数